A burner management system is responsible for the safe start-up, operation and shutdown of a boiler. It monitors and controls igniters and main burners; utilizes flame scanners to detect and discriminate between the igniter and main flames; employs safety shut-off valves, pressure, temperature, flow and valve position limit switches and uses blowers to cool the scanners …Get Price

Over 30 psi boiler pressure will cause the pressure relief valve to open. Typical operating temperature settings on a boiler call for a Low temperature (boiler cut-in) between 120 and 160 °F. Typical operating temperatures on a hydronic boiler call for a high temperature (boiler cuts off) of 180-200 °F.Get Price

Pressure deaerators reduce oxygen to very low levels. Yet even trace amounts of oxygen may cause corrosion damage to a system. Therefore, good operating practice requires supplemental removal of oxygen by means of a chemical oxygen scavenger such as sodium sulfite or hydrazine, or other materials, such as organic, volatile oxygen scavengers.Get Price
